About the Item
An interesting and rather unusual southwestern native North or Central American (Mesoamerican) primitive fish sculpture/instrument. We believe this piece is an earth-toned clay ocarina - a flute like instrument that was used by Mayan and Mexican peoples. In Mexico and parts of Central American, ocarinas were used by shamans to communicate with the dead and supernatural. This ritual is still practiced today in some regions
This piece is likely from the late 19th/early 20th century but it could be older.
From a fine Southern California collection of Native American Folk Art, artifacts, and pottery.
A special and somewhat rare piece. Would be a great addition to any primitive art collection or make for an eye catching stand alone accent piece in about any setting.
Dimensions: 3.6" high, 7.5" wide, 2.5" deep
